Understanding the Hazards of Wildlife in Your Home
Wildlife found in the home brings substantial risks that many homeowners could underestimate. Uninvited animals can cause extensive property damage, leading to costly repairs. Rodents, for instance, can chew through electrical wiring, increasing the risk of fires. In addition, their droppings might contaminate food sources and surfaces, presenting serious health risks.
Moreover, wildlife can harbor infectious agents, such as fleas and ticks, which can damage both humans and pets. The appearance of larger animals, like raccoons or deer, can also trigger aggressive encounters, compromising the safety of residents.
The nesting patterns of different animals may create structural issues, as they can obstruct ventilation or create entry points for additional pest invasions. Moreover, many homeowners are unfamiliar with the laws surrounding wildlife removal, which can hinder attempts to handle pest problems. Understanding these risks is essential for maintaining a safe and healthy living environment.

Prevalent Pest Invaders
While many homeowners may not realize it, typical rodent pests such as mice and rats can pose serious dangers to both health and home. Mice, typically more nimble and compact, can readily enter homes through small gaps. They often make their homes in walls, attics, or basements, leading to possible harm and disease spread. Rats, on the other hand, are bigger and more damaging, capable of chewing into wiring and insulation, which may cause costly repairs. Both types are known for carrying diseases, such as hantavirus and leptospirosis, making their presence a significant health risk. Accurate recognition and swift response are essential for successful pest elimination, safeguarding both the home and its occupants from their harmful impacts.
Evening Nuisance Recognition
In what ways can homeowners effectively recognize signs of night pests that might invade their living areas? Recognizing these pests usually starts with noticing unusual noises at night, like scratching or scurrying. Typical night-active pests include raccoons, opossums, and various rodents. Homeowners should search for droppings, chew marks on wires or furniture, and claw marks near entry points. Moreover, nests found in attics or basements can suggest an infestation. Odd odors may also suggest the presence of these pests. Staying alert to these signs enables property owners to promptly deal with possible wildlife problems, reducing damage and health risks from infestations. What Takes Place During Wildlife Management?
During wildlife removal, trained professionals copyrightine the situation to establish the most effective strategy for humanely and safely addressing the occurrence of animals. This initial assessment includes pinpointing the species involved, the degree of the invasion, and likely access areas into the home.
After the assessment is complete, the experts develop a personalized plan that prioritizes the safety of both the creatures and the residents. They may apply traps or prevention strategies to capture or repel the wildlife without causing injury.
In many cases, technicians also offer advice for stopping future infestations, such as sealing entry points or removing nutritional resources. After the extraction, the area is wiped down and repaired as necessary to lower the likelihood of further wildlife intrusion.

How far will wildlife removal typically cost?
Wildlife removal costs typically vary from $100 to $1,500, depending on variables like the animal species, the extent of the invasion, and the complexity of the removal process needed for humane and safe removal.

Can I Prevent Pests From Infiltrating My Home?
To prevent animals from coming into a home, one should close cracks, protect vents, and properly store provisions. Frequently inspecting the property for entry points and preserving a clean yard can further prevent potential intruders.
